Boats and Streams is an important topic in Quantitative Aptitude frequently asked in competitive exams like SSC, UPSC, RRB, Banking, and State PSC. It is based on the concept of Speed, Distance, and Time with special focus on motion in water.
In this topic, candidates deal with problems involving the speed of a boat in still water and the speed of the stream (current). Questions are generally framed around upstream and downstream movements, making it essential to understand the relationship between these speeds.
